What Are Time Zones On US Map?

Time zones are regions of the globe where the same standard time is used. The US has nine standard time zones, each one-hour apart from the next. The Eastern Time Zone is the earliest, while the Hawaii-Aleutian Time Zone is the latest. Understanding the time zones on the US map is crucial when traveling across the country as it can affect everything from flight schedules to hotel reservations.

How Do Time Zones Work?

Time zones were created to standardize time across the globe. The Earth is divided into 24 time zones, with each zone being one hour apart. The time in each zone is based on the position of the sun. When it's noon in one time zone, it may be 1 pm in the next time zone. The International Date Line, located in the Pacific Ocean, separates one day from the next, and when you cross it, you will either gain or lose a day.

Best Places to Visit Based on Time Zones

The US has a vast landscape, and each time zone has its unique attractions and local culture to offer. In the Eastern Time Zone, you can visit the vibrant city of New York or experience the magic of Disney World in Florida. In the Central Time Zone, you can explore the music scene in Nashville or visit the historical sites in New Orleans. The Mountain Time Zone offers stunning national parks, such as Yellowstone and the Grand Canyon, while the Pacific Time Zone boasts sunny beaches and famous landmarks such as the Golden Gate Bridge in San Francisco.
